These Easy Chocolate Brownies are rich, fudgy, and made from scratch in just one bowl. With a crackly top and gooey center, they’re perfect for chocolate lovers and easy enough for beginners. Serve them warm with a scoop of ice cream or enjoy as a sweet snack anytime.
🕒 Prep Time & Details
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 25–30 minutes
- Cooling Time: 10 minutes
- Total Time: 45 minutes
- Servings: 9 large brownies or 16 small
- Skill Level: Easy
🔧 Equipment Needed
- Medium saucepan or microwave-safe bowl
- 8×8-inch square baking pan
- Whisk or mixing spoon
- Measuring cups & spoons
- Parchment paper or cooking spray
- Knife or spatula for cutting
🧂 Ingredients
- ½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- ⅓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- ½ cup all-purpose flour
- ¼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p baking powder
- Optional: ½ cup chocolate chips or chopped nuts
📌 Ingredient Notes
- Butter: Unsalted is preferred; if using salted, reduce added salt slightly.
- Cocoa Powder: Use natural unsweetened cocoa for a deep chocolate flavor.
- Flour: Avoid overmixing once flour is added—this keeps brownies soft and fudgy.
- Add-ins: Chocolate chips, walnuts, pecans, or swirls of peanut butter all work well.
👨🍳 Instructions
Step 1: Prepare Pan & Oven
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Line an 8×8-inch pan with parchment paper or grease it lightly.
Step 2: Melt Butter & Mix
- In a medium saucepan (or microwave-safe bowl), melt butter. Remove from heat.
- Stir in sugar, eggs, and vanilla until smooth.
Step 3: Add Dry Ingredients
- Add cocoa powder, flour, salt, and baking powder. Stir just until combined—do not overmix.
- Fold in chocolate chips or nuts, if using.
Step 4: Bake
- Pour batter into prepared p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 25–30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ted 2 inches from the edge comes out with moist crumbs (not wet batter).
- Cool in pan for 10–15 minutes before cutting into squares.

💡 Tips
- For extra fudgy brownies, bake closer to 25 minutes and chill them before slicing.
- Use parchment paper with overhanging edges for easy removal.
- Don’t overbake! Slightly underbaking gives the perfect gooey center.
- Sprinkle sea salt on top before baking for a gourmet twist.
🔄 Variations
- Peanut Butter Swirl Brownies: Drop spoonfuls of peanut butter on top before baking and swirl with a knife.
- Espresso Brownies: Add 1 tsp instant espresso powder to enhance chocolate flavor.
- Mint Chocolate Brownies: Add a few drops of peppermint extract and top with Andes mints.
- Vegan Version: Use plant-based butter, egg replacer (like flax eggs), and dairy-free chocolate.
